Astral Foods Hit by Cyberattack, Expects R20 Million Loss in Profits
Summary: Astral Foods, a South Africa-based poultry producer, has reported a cybersecurity incident that caused operational disruptions, expected to lead to a profit decline of R20 million (.10 million) for the first half of the fiscal year. The company was able to restore normal operations quickly and ensured that no sensitive data was compromised. However, it forecasts a 60% drop in profits due to additional challenges in the poultry sector, including lower prices and rising production costs.

Affected: Astral Foods

Keypoints :

  • A cybersecurity incident on March 16, 2025, disrupted Astral Foods’ poultry processing operations.
  • The company implemented disaster recovery protocols, reducing potential further losses.
  • Astral Foods forecasts a 60% decline in profits for the half-year, affected by lower chicken prices and rising input costs.
  • All business units are now operational, and sensitive data remains secure.
  • Astral Foods is focused on strengthening cybersecurity measures to avoid future incidents.
